Sometimes you can stretch a ring that’s too small to make it larger. This method is ideal if you only need it a half or a quarter size larger. Any more than that and you degrade the integrity of the ring. The metal will become weak and will be more apt to break later.

WebMay 5, 2016 · A lot of women have this problem - they need a bigger ring for big knuckles or summer/exercise/sleep swelling, then it spins in the cold. Sizing beads are a common solution your jeweler can put in - you'll be able to put it on even with some swelling, but the beads should keep it from spinning or slipping.

Traditional metals like platinum, gold and sterling silver can typically be made larger or smaller by one or two sizes.
